Facility Manager
About the Role
Lead the delivery of exceptional workplace experience services for executive environments, combining strategic facilities management with white-glove hospitality standards. This role requires outstanding operational excellence, executive presence, and the ability to anticipate C-suite needs while maintaining strict confidentiality and professionalism. Key ResponsibilitiesTeam Leadership & Development Develop elite Workplace Experience capabilities through strategic hiring, upskilling, and mentorship. Cultivate a service-oriented team that delivers proactive, hospitality-driven excellence while understanding executive operational requirements and confidentiality protocols. Manage performance, succession planning, and foster a culture of agility and continuous improvement. Operational Excellence Ensure seamless, discreet delivery of all services in executive spaces with zero disruptions during critical business operations. Develop standardized procedures that minimize impact during business hours. Support workplace programs and technology rollouts with precision timing and stakeholder sensitivity. Align all services with contractual requirements, standards, and KPIs. Executive Stakeholder Management Work closely with Account Leadership and the Client to understand goals and focus areas for Experience Services. Anticipate executive needs with exceptional attention to detail, proactively address challenges before they impact leadership, and serve as the trusted advisor for facilities matters. Build strong relationships with C-suite occupants and their executive assistants. Compliance & Risk Management Maintain strict adherence to Health, Safety, Environment, and Risk policies with heightened security protocols appropriate for C-suite environments. Develop and maintain comprehensive emergency response and business continuity plans tailored to executive operations. Coordinate with corporate security, IT, and administrative teams for confidential meetings, special events, and VIP visits. Vendor & Quality Management Oversee service vendor execution to ensure consistency, quality, and compliance. Ensure all vendor personnel demonstrate appropriate professionalism, discretion, and security awareness in executive areas. Monitor data integrity through periodic audits and prepare executive-level reports with clear, actionable insights. Required Skills
